'katahqem
noun inanimate (dependent)
(archaic) h/ leg (excluding foot)
Plural :
'katahqemol
Locative :
'katahqemok
Diminutive :
'katahqemossis, 'katahqemsis
Example Sentences :
| Peskotomuhkati-Wolastoqey | English Phrase |
|---|---|
| Tan-al keq kisi-lehtu nkatahqem; etutomotom tuhkiyay sepay. | I don't know what I did to my leg; I really felt it when I woke up this morning. |
